The Veil of Complicity

In the tapestry of horror narratives, the portrayal of law enforcement often veers into the realm of ineptitude and obliviousness. However, Sheriff Galpin's role in Wednesday season 1 transcends mere incompetence, delving into a realm of moral ambiguity and unresolved guilt. As the threads of fate entwine with the fabric of reality, Sheriff Galpin's failure to heed Wednesday's pleas and support Tyler in his time of need echoes with a haunting resonance.

Sheriff Galpin's inaction carries far-reaching consequences that cannot be ignored. By dismissing Wednesday's warnings and failing to provide the necessary support to Tyler, he inadvertently allows the Hyde Master to manipulate and control Tyler, setting off a chain of tragic events. The question arises: what drives Galpin's complicity in the unfolding tragedy?

Sheriff Galpin in a closeup shot in Wednesday

To understand Galpin's complicity, one must delve into his biases and prejudices. Perhaps his dismissiveness of Wednesday's claims stems from her unconventional nature or her association with Nevermore Academy. Alternatively, his skepticism towards Tyler's mental health issues may have clouded his judgment, preventing him from recognizing the true danger Tyler faced. These underlying factors contribute to the moral ambiguity surrounding Galpin's character and intensify the sense of unresolved guilt that lingers.
